RMZ Corp entered into a landmark US$1 billion joint venture with Japan’s Mitsui Fudosan in late January 2020 to develop large-scale Grade-A office assets in India, marking Mitsui Fudosan’s maiden investment in the country. The partnership was centered on RMZ Ecoworld 30 in Bengaluru and aimed to create a long-term office platform across key Indian […]
The Karnataka High Court held that the Bangalore Development Authority (BDA) cannot unilaterally cancel a site allotment or registered sale deed once a site has been validly allotted and conveyed to an allottee or subsequent purchaser. Any such cancellation, without notice and due process, is ab initio void and unenforceable in law. Background and case […]
Bengaluru, 16 January, 2020 E‑commerce major Amazon is lining up one of the largest office space requirements in Bengaluru, with plans to lease about 2 million sq ft in the city as part of a massive expansion of its India operations, according to people familiar with the development. The mandate, focused largely on North Bengaluru […]
10/16/2019 Addition of leading project management firm in India with more than 1,000 professionals TORONTO, CANADA AND BANGALORE, INDIA, October 16, 2019 – Leading global commercial real estate services and investment management firm, Colliers International (NASDAQ and TSX: CIGI), has completed its previously announced acquisition of Synergy Property Development Services (“Synergy”). The company will merge with Colliers’ existing operations […]
BENGALURU: There’s good news for Bengaluru’s daily commuters. The city’s proposed suburban rail project is set to expand the railway network by adding several new stations across a 161-kilometre stretch. According to a feasibility report by Rail India Technical and Economic Service (RITES), four main corridors have been identified — Kengeri–Whitefield, Bengaluru City–Rajanukunte, Nelamangala–Baiyappanahalli, and Heelalige–Devanahalli […]
